It's a great cam if you're on a budget and not real serious about power, but if that's not the case I'd go with a more aggressive aftermarket cam. It's 100x better than the peanut cam for sure, a stock LT4 cam would be a step up if you can find one.
One more thing: you need to grind the dowel pin on the front of the cam to make sure it fits.
